Mickel E. Knight
> 24 hourIm changing all the electrical fixtures in the house and this handy device has been great. I was on the fence on whether I wanted this device with its unidirectional light vs. the DML806 with is 360° light. Now that Ive used the DML801, I think I made the right choice. I like being able to direct the light onto what youre working on and not into your eyes as well. I can work for several hours with the light and its still above 75% power with a 2.0 mAh battery. The articulation of the light is great enabling you to get the light precisely where you want it.

Bryant Warren
> 24 hourIve had this light for just over 18 months and absolutely love it. This has been one of the few tools that Im 100% satisfied with - after a year and a half of steady use I honestly cant think of an improvement that Id make to it. Its plenty bright, has crazy endurance using 3AH batteries - I cant tell you how long it runs on a charge because Ive never had to switch batteries during a single day of work or a single period of usage. Ive used it in the rain doing emergency truck repairs, in 130 degree summertime attic spaces and 0 degree winter nights, Ive dropped it from 5 or 6 feet onto concrete and from 2 or 3 feet into mud. Couldnt be happier.
